Direct Steam Injection Heaters

Pick direct steam injection systems heat any water-miscible liquid of aqueous slurry instantly on a continuous straight-through basis. In addition, we hold the outflow temperatures to extremely close tolerances, regardless of fluctuations in steam or water pressures and outflow demand. The steam is injected into the liquid through hundreds of small orifices for instant and uniform blending and heat transfer. A unique spring-loaded piston maintains steam pressure in excess of water pressure to eliminate steam-water hammer.
Mixers

The Readco Kurimoto Continuous Processor is a twin shaft, co-rotating mixer designed to mix one or more dry materials with one or more liquid materials on a continuous basis, producing a homogeneous product at the discharge end of the unit. The Readco Continuous Processor is used in processes involving MIXING, COMPOUNDING, KNEADING, SHEARING, ENCAPSULATING, and CRYSTALLIZING. The Readco Continuous Processor has CONSISTENT and UNIFORM performance, even when handling materials of many million centipoise viscosities.

Our proven design provides a superior uniform mix, complemented by a robust construction. Over 16 standard models are available from 7 to 476 cu.ft. Custom models available up to 1,500 cu.ft.
Mixing is accomplished using either a ribbon or paddle agitator. The S. Howes Double-Ribbon Agitator, with the original reverse-spiral design, delivers uniform, high-capacity blending at low power cost. The mix is held in constant suspension providing for excellent uniform mix of the product. Paddle assemblies mix using a tumbling motion and have less product shearing during the process.
Dewatering
J-Press© Filter Presses
Our filter presses are comprised of robust steel frames that hold and clamp a specially designed filter plate pack. Solid/liquid separation occurs by pumping the feed slurry through a series of chambers in the filter plate pack. The slurry deposits solid particles on the surface of the filter cloth; the filtrate passes through this particle build-up and is channeled through the discharge surface of the filter plates. As the particle deposit builds, so does the pumping pressure, and the chamber becomes completely filled with solids. The filter press is ready for opening and plate shifting to discharge the dry filter cake.
